Guys,
Removing kde4 from a test box to work with Trinity, I ran across a few kde4
files that looked like they were orphans. I had already removed kde4 with:
pacman -R kde gtk-kde4 kdebindings-smoke kdeplasma-addons-libs kmldonkey
konq-plugins kopete-cryptography qtcurve-kde4 yakuake
Checking /usr/share/autostart, there were still files present. So checking
ownership I found:
15:51 supersff:~> l /usr/share/autostart/
total 40
drwxr-xr-x 2 root root 4096 Feb 17 15:32 .
drwxr-xr-x 404 root root 12288 Feb 17 15:47 ..
-rw-r--r-- 1 root root 4417 Jan 27 08:47 kaddressbookmigrator.desktop
-rw-r--r-- 1 root root 10584 Jan 19 16:04 nepomukserver.desktop
-rw-r--r-- 1 root root 908 Dec 9 02:51
polkit-kde-authentication-agent-1.desktop
15:51 supersff:~> pmq -o /usr/share/autostart/nepomukserver.desktop
/usr/share/autostart/nepomukserver.desktop is owned by kdebase-runtime 4.6.0-1
15:52 supersff:~> pmq -o /usr/share/autostart/kaddressbookmigrator.desktop
/usr/share/autostart/kaddressbookmigrator.desktop is owned by kdepim-runtime
4.4.10-1
15:52 supersff:~> pmq -o
/usr/share/autostart/polkit-kde-authentication-agent-1.desktop
/usr/share/autostart/polkit-kde-authentication-agent-1.desktop is owned by
polkit-kde 0.99.0-1
Trying to remove the packages listed dependencies I thought would have already
been removed when I removed kde:
15:52 supersff:~> sudo pacman -R kdebase-runtime kdepim-runtime polkit-kde
checking dependencies...
error: failed to prepare transaction (could not satisfy dependencies)
:: kcoloredit: requires kdebase-runtime
:: kdebindings-python: requires kdepim-runtime
:: kdepim-libkdepim: requires kdepim-runtime
:: kdiff3: requires kdebase-runtime
:: kfax: requires kdebase-runtime
:: kgrab: requires kdebase-runtime
:: kgraphviewer: requires kdebase-runtime
:: kiconedit: requires kdebase-runtime
:: kpovmodeler: requires kdebase-runtime
:: kwebkitpart: requires kdebase-runtime
I guess if they are just dependent on the kdebase-runtime, then they could
have been separately installed. The big thing that caught my eye were the kde44
version on the kdepim files when I went to remove all the dependencies:
15:52 supersff:~> sudo pacman -R kdebase-runtime kdepim-runtime polkit-kde
kcoloredit kdebindings-python kdepim-libkdepim kdiff3 kfax kgrab kgraphviewer
kiconedit kpovmodeler kwebkitpart
checking dependencies...
Remove (13): kwebkitpart-1.1-1 kpovmodeler-1.1.3-3 kiconedit-4.4.0-1
kgraphviewer-2.1.1-1 kgrab-0.1.1-3
kfax-3.3.6-2 kdiff3-0.9.95-2 kdepim-libkdepim-4.4.10-1
kdebindings-python-4.6.0-1
kcoloredit-2.0.0-4 polkit-kde-0.99.0-1 kdepim-runtime-4.4.10-1
kdebase-runtime-4.6.0-1
Total Removed Size: 84.10 MB
Is there any problem with the kdepim 4.4 files with the kde 4.6 install? Just
thought I would run this by the experts.
